The provides a massive 24-hour and 24-minute immersive experience into M. L. Wang's award-winning military fantasy world. Narrated by Andrew Tell , the audiobook was officially released on August 22, 2020 , and has since become a staple for fans of character-driven epic fantasy. The Story: A Standalone Masterpiece

Furthermore, Tell handles the large cast of supporting characters with distinct vocal variations. The harsh, stoic tones of the Matsuda clan elders contrast sharply with the softer, innocent voices of the younger children, making the dialogue-heavy family dynamics easy to follow and deeply engaging.
